We were delighted to host the
IIF Cyber Risk Webinar: Cyber Risk in the time of COVID-19 and Incident Response,
on
Tuesday, September 22.
This webinar featured two 45-minute sessions, bringing together senior authorities and industry leaders, to discuss:
Addressing Cyber Risk in the Age of COVID-19:
What is the current Cyber threat landscape, how have industry and authorities prepared for such a scenario, and in what ways is this situation unique?
Leading Practices Around Cyber Incident Response and Recovery:
An overview of the most effective industry tools and practices, and a discussion around areas where further progress can be made.
